If you send the above characters to someone with an iPhone via text sms or whatsapp, they will not be able to use, send or view texts until apple fixes the bug. Nice if you have two factor SMS authentication...
Happened to me with my dad's iPhone. I needed to open another webpage, then close the kill tab
Confirmed this today, tested with a friend's iPhone 5. Kills the SMS app but we managed to fix it @raymii You just have to send yourself a lot of text messages (from another phone) to make the string disappear above. Then you'll have enough time to delete that message before the app crashes again.
